- Cracked Basement Foundations - Needed when signs of settling or cracking appear in basement walls, risking structural integrity.
- Uneven or Bowing Foundation Walls - When foundation walls begin to bow or lean, indicating potential failure that requires stabilization.
- Foundation Settlement - Occurs if the soil beneath a foundation shifts, causing uneven floors or cracks in walls and ceilings.
- Frost Heave Damage - Happens in colder climates when freezing ground pushes the foundation upward, leading to cracks and misalignment.
- Water Damage and Foundation Weakness - When excessive moisture causes soil expansion or erosion, undermining foundation stability in nearby areas.
Cracked fo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to cracks and structural instability in a building’s foundation. These services typically include inspecting the foundation to determine the severity and cause of the cracks, followed by impl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ques may involve sealing cracks to prevent water intrusion, installing underpinning to stabilize the foundation, or using injection methods to fill and reinforce damaged areas.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ity and ensure the stability of the entire structure.
Cracks in foundations can lead to serious problems if left unaddressed, such as uneven flooring, sticking doors and windows, or further structural damage. Water infiltration through cracks can cause mold growth and compromise the building’s interior. Foundation repair services help resolve these issues by preventing further deterioration and addressing underlying causes like soil movement or settlement. Proper repairs can also help maintain the value of the property and improve its safety and longevity.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for cracked foundation repair services ranges from $2,500 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Smaller cracks may cost closer to $1,000, while extensive repairs can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ific conditions.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s vary based on the size and severity of cracks, foundation type, and soil conditions. For example, minor cracks in a basement wall might cost around $1,500, whereas major foundation stabilization could reach $15,000 or more.
Repair Methods and Pricing - Common methods such as epoxy injections typically cost between $500 and $3,000, while underpinning or piering services may range from $3,000 to $20,000. Local service providers can offer detailed assessments and tailored quotes.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include excavation, drainage improvements, or waterproofing, which can add several thousand dollars to the project. Contact local contractors for comprehensive estimates based on individual foundation conditions.

What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or doorjambs.
How do professionals typically repair a cracked foundation? Repair methods may involve epoxy injections, foundation underpinning, wall bracing, or mudjacking, depending on the severity and type of crack.
Can all foundation cracks be repaired? Most foundation cracks can be repaired, but the appropriate solution depends on the crack's size, location, and cause. A professional assessment is recommended.
How long does foundation crack repair usually take? Repair duration varies based on the extent of damage, but many repairs can be completed within a few days by local contractors.
